Dave and Nancy Eldert
Two Ministries Become One

Dave and Nancy were married
on January 9th, 2010.

They are currently working
on merging their current ministries, which involve
the Antioch Bible Institute,
Silver Lake Bible Camp,
the Mission Guest House
and the Priscila School.

  Dave came to Brazil in 1966 as a short-term missionary for nine months. He then returned to the US and married his fiance, Sue Martin. After graduating from Calvary Bible College, Dave and Sue joined BGFM and in 1972 they, with their daughters Kathleen and Paulette, arrived in Brazil. After nine months of language school they were assigned to the city of Pedra Branca for church planting.
  While there, Dave was in-volved with the radio ministry as well as teaching theological education by extension classes. Sue home-schooled their four children (Andrew and Regina were born in Brazil).
  In 1986 Dave and Sue were asked to move to Vila Paraguai where they min-istered in the Antioch Bible Institute. Dave was the Director there until 2007. This involved creating projects to fund the students' tuition as well as creating remedial courses to aid new students in their biblical training.
  Along with their work with ABI, Dave and Sue were also very active at the Silver Lake Bible Camp, where Sue enjoyed cooking and Dave enjoyed teaching. He event-ually became the camp's Director.



  Nancy Lieb was born to BGFM missionary parents, Ed and Jane Lieb. After finishing high school she attended Bryan College for two years. She then re-turned to Brazil, where she spent the next two years working for Varig Airlines. Responding to a need in the BGFM Home Office,  Nancy went to Springfield, IL to work as the mission secretary. In 1983 she began attending Calvary Bible College to finish her degree, and in 1986 she arrived on the field in Brazil as a BGFM career missionary.
   Nancy has been, and still is,  involved with the Brazil Gospel Fellowship Mission in many areas, including record-keeping and fi-nances for the SIBIMA Seminary, helping with the Priscila School (an annual  one-week-long training seminar for women and young ladies), BGFM Field Treasurer and since 2004, in the positon of BGFM's Guest House Hostess.
Sue Eldert was diagnosed with breast cancer and in 2002 she received chemotherapy and radiation treatments. However, in 2005 the cancer returned and Dave and Sue returned to the US for further treatment. After three years, Sue went to be with the Lord in Sptember of 2008.
